Key Features of the Old iMy Yahoo!
Okay, so what exactly could you do with the old iMy Yahoo!? Here's a quick rundown of some of its most popular features:
- Customizable Modules: This was the heart of iMy Yahoo! You could add, remove, and rearrange modules to display the information you wanted, where you wanted it.
 - RSS Feed Integration: Remember RSS feeds? iMy Yahoo! let you subscribe to your favorite blogs and news sites, so you could get the latest updates in one place.
 - Email Integration: You could check your Yahoo! Mail (or even other email accounts) directly from your iMy Yahoo! page.
 - Weather Updates: Stay on top of the forecast with a weather module that displayed current conditions and upcoming predictions.
 - Stock Quotes: Keep an eye on your investments with a stock quote module that tracked your favorite stocks.
 - Calendar Integration: Manage your schedule with a calendar module that synced with your Yahoo! Calendar or other calendar applications.

Is It Still Possible to Access the Old iMy Yahoo!?
Now for the big question: Can you still use the old iMy Yahoo!? The short answer is: it's complicated. Yahoo! has officially moved on to newer versions, and the classic iMy Yahoo! interface is no longer directly accessible. However, there might be a few workarounds:
- Old Browser Versions: If you happen to have an old computer with an outdated browser, you might be able to access a cached version of the old iMy Yahoo! page. But this is a long shot.
 - Third-Party Archives: It's possible that some web archives (like the Wayback Machine) might have snapshots of the old iMy Yahoo! page. You won't be able to interact with it, but you can at least see what it looked like.
 - Alternative Customizable Start Pages: While you can't get the exact same experience as the old iMy Yahoo!, there are plenty of other customizable start pages available online. Some popular options include Netvibes, Start.me, and Protopage.

Modern Alternatives to iMy Yahoo!
Okay, so you can't get the exact same experience, but there are some great modern alternatives that capture the spirit of iMy Yahoo! Here are a few to check out:
- Netvibes: This is a popular option with a similar module-based interface. You can add RSS feeds, email accounts, social media feeds, and more.
 - Start.me: This is another customizable start page with a clean and modern design. It offers a variety of widgets and integrations, including calendar, weather, and news.
 - Protopage: This is a simple and easy-to-use start page with a drag-and-drop interface. It's a great option for those who want a no-frills customizable page.
 - igHome: igHome lets you add gadgets for news, weather, finance, and more. It's like bringing the old Google homepage back to life.
